A Thwarted Attack: The Charges Against the Suspect
On February 17, 2026, Austrian prosecutors announced that they had filed serious charges against a 21-year-old man, accusing him of planning a terrorist attack on a Taylor Swift concert scheduled for Vienna in 2024. The plot came to light when the suspect's online activities, linked to his allegiance to the Islamic State group, raised red flags.
The man is held responsible for downloading detailed bomb-making instructions intended to weaponize potential shrapnel for a large-scale attack.

Impact on the Concert and Community
The suspect's intentions had dire implications, resulting in the cancellation of three of Ms. Swift's sold-out concerts as concerns grew over fan safety. Prosecutors have emphasized the importance of preemptive action in protecting public venues following historical attacks on concerts. The cancellation of these shows is not only a loss for the fans but also a severe blow to the local economy.
Concert events have become increasingly vulnerable to the threat of terror, particularly after past assaults in this realm. This has led venues and artists to reassess safety protocols.
- Recent Terror Attacks: The tragic events in 2015 in Paris and the 2017 Manchester bombing emphasize the need for urgent action and prevention.
- Authorities Respond: Following intelligence from the U.S., Austrian officials ramped up security measures around large public gatherings.
